The reading on a car’s speedometer has 1.6% maximum error. The speed limit on a road is 65 miles per hour. The speedometer reads 64 miles per hour. Is it possible that the car is going over the speed limit?
Yes, the car might be going more than 65 mph
No, the car might be going less than 65 mph

The reading on a car’s speedometer has 1.6% maximum error. The speed limit on a road is 65 miles per hour. The speedometer reads 66 miles per hour. Is the car definitely going over the speed limit?
Yes, the car might be going more than 65 mph
No, the car might be going less than 65 mph
